2. Are we transfering our exisiting equipment over or do we take what our archetypes give us?
I am open to opinions on this, but I think the easiest thing to do here for balance and fairness is to simply ditch all of your existing inventory and take what is provided by the archetypes. You can also just build a character with the advanced character creation rules and pick whatever equipment you want there.
The reason for this is that you are taking quite a big power jump going from DH2 PCs to Tier 2 WANG PCs. If we port over your equipment, it will be awkward because your characters have the stats to fight Tier 2 enemies but your weapons and armor will be considerably underpowered. It's like giving space marines las pistols, it doesn't really fit any more and will make my job a lot harder in balancing fights.If you feel at all constrained or unhappy with an archetype I would highly recommend looking into ACC. It's really not hard or complicated and opens up a lot of options for you.
The only equipment I do want to make sure we transfer is any special equipment that's really important to the PC, or rewards. We can homebrew rules where needed for stuff like that and handle it on a case-by-case basis, but for the most part I think the game will run a lot smoother if we ditch equipment and take the new stuff in WANG.
